Elizabeth Margaret ''Peggy'' Abdow

March 8, 1913 — November 3, 2006

Life Legacy

LUNENBURG - Elizabeth Margaret "Peggy" Abdow, 93, died Friday, November 3, 2006, in Life Care Center of Leominster. Her husband of 61 years, Henry P. Abdow died in 1993. She leaves 2 daughters, Beverly G. Santora and Brenda J. Pandiscio, both of Lunenburg, and 2 grandsons, Attorney Michael J. Santora, II and Matthew M. Pandiscio, both of Lunenburg, and many nieces, nephews, and cousins. Mrs. Abdow was born in Cincinnati, the daughter of Elmer W. and Bertha (Koller) Harrison, and lived in Lunenburg for 57 years. Mrs. Abdow was a member of St. George Orthodox Cathedral in Worcester. She and her husband, Henry, donated many items to the Cathedral. Through their generosity these fixtures to this day have remained as part of St. George Orthodox Cathedral.
